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72408269 23159266 118748966 8630127
4230961 617021497
4230961 617021497
8687994586 5973915 73548587 61912
All about undefined
Interested in learning more?
4230961 617021497
8687994586 5973915 73548587 61912
See more
52784 16 098380106
60139 052 891601
See more
87188310 571457126
8783 1491 39 42279
See more